Least-Squares Proper Generalized Decompositions for Weakly Coercive Elliptic Problems [PDF]

open access: yesSIAM Journal on Scientific Computing, 2017
Summary: Proper generalized decompositions (PGDs) are a family of methods for efficiently solving high-dimensional partial differential equations (PDEs), which seek to find a low-rank approximation to the solution of the PDE a priori. Convergence of PGD algorithms can only be proven for problems which are continuous, symmetric, and strongly coercive ...

Composite beam finite element based on the Proper Generalized Decomposition [PDF]

open access: yesComputers & Structures, 2012
In this paper, a finite element based on the Proper Generalized Decomposition is presented for the analysis of bi-dimensional laminated beams. We propose to approximate the displacement field as a sum of separated functions of x (axial coordinate) and z (transverse coordinate).

Proper Generalized Decomposition Applied on a Rotating Electrical Machine [PDF]

open access: yesIEEE Transactions on Magnetics, 2018
The proper generalized decomposition (PGD) is a model order reduction method which allows to reduce the computational time of a numerical problem by seeking for a separated representation of the solution. The PGD has been already applied to study an electrical machine but at standstill without accounting the motion of the rotor.
